DHTML:动态html网页技术
网页的样式不能一成不变,要给浏览者鲜活动态的感受。
产生动态效果。
DHTML由三大部分组成:
Html 内容
Css 外观
Javascript 行为
各负其责,实现数据和显示分离。
1.行内样式表
<p style=“font-size:40px; color:red; face-family=’楷书’“>
Style是属性
2.内嵌样式表
写在<head>中
<style style =”text/css”> style是标记
.类名{} 类选择器 应用得最多的
P{} 标记(HTML)选择器
#ID名{} id选择器,为某个标记量身定做,只能用在一个标记上,因为所有对象的id不能值相同。
</style>
2.1类选择器
.{}
应用 Class=”zm”
2.2标记选择器
P{ font-size:20; color:blue; text-align:center; }
应用:不需要显示调用,所有的p标记自动应用该格式
2.3 ID选择器
应用:id=”zz”
注意:同时写了class 和 id 选择器,会应用Id的格式。
先应用class,再应用id,覆盖了原来的格式。
3.外部样式表
如果有多个页面要应用同一样式,则可将样式写成一个*.css文件
应用样式表:
<head>
<style type=”text/css”>
@import 路径/*.css;
</style>
</head>
或者也可写成:
<link rel=”stylesheet” type=”text/css” href=”路径/*.css”>
注意:a.必须写在<head>中间
b.分号不能省略
c.link不能写在<style>中
常用属性
Text-align
Background-color
Border-color
Border-width
Border-style
Letter-spacing 字符间距
Line-height 行高
细边框样式
特殊选择器
A{}
A:link{} 访问前的样式
A:hover{} 表示鼠标悬停
A:active{} 被激活的样式
A:visited{} 已被访问过
样式表的优先级
同时写了多个样式时,会应用哪个样式?
1. 如果有多种样式,设置的样式没有冲突,则将所有样式叠加
内嵌样式
P{font-size:14px;color:red}
行内样式
<p style=”font-family:楷书;”>
2. 如果多种样式中有冲突,则优先顺序为行内、内嵌、外部
3. 如果同时应用内嵌样式表,优先顺序为ID选择器、类选择器、HTML选择器
<div>块级标签,可以包含其它的标记
一般用style来设置样式
常用属性:
background-color
width
height
position:absolute;绝对定位
top
left
z-index:2;层叠顺序
<span>行级标签,只能包含文字,不能包含其它标签
分享到:
相关推荐
总之,在HTML5中使用`<link>`元素引入外部样式表是一种高效、灵活的方法,它有助于提高页面的可维护性和用户体验。在实际开发中,我们应该遵循最佳实践,合理组织和管理样式表,以便更好地服务于网页设计和开发。
Qt样式表(QSS)是一种类似于HTML和CSS的样式表技术,它用于美化Qt应用程序的用户界面。QSS允许开发者对控件进行样式和视觉效果的定制,使得程序界面不仅功能强大,还能有良好的用户体验。 在深入理解QSS的使用之前...
英文大小写转换是 CSS 样式表中一个非常重要的属性,它可以确定文本的英文大小写。常见的英文大小写转换有: * uppercase:大写 * lowercase:小写 * capitalize:首字母大写 * none:不转换 文 本 属 性 文本属性...
2. **内联样式、内部样式表和外部样式表**:内联样式是直接在HTML元素中使用`style`属性,内部样式表在`<head>`标签内的`<style>`标签中,外部样式表是独立的`.css`文件,通过`<link>`标签引入。 3. **继承与优先级...
在本压缩包中,你将找到17个不同的QSS样式表模板,这些模板可以帮助你在Qt应用中实现各种丰富的视觉效果。 1. **QSS基础概念** QSS是一种基于CSS的样式语言,用于Qt应用程序的UI设计。它允许通过定义颜色、字体、...
**CSS(层叠样式表)**是Web前端开发中的核心技术之一,用于定义网页的布局、颜色、字体等视觉效果。CSS样式表手册是开发者学习和查阅CSS规则的重要参考资料,尤其对于中文用户,中文手册能更直观、准确地理解概念和...
样式表(Stylesheets)在网页设计和开发中扮演着至关重要的角色,它们是定义和控制网页外观的关键技术。本手册“样式表中文手册”聚焦于这一主题,旨在为中文用户提供详尽的指导和理解。CHM(Compiled Help Manual)...
在网页设计中,CSS(层叠样式表)用于定义页面元素的样式,如颜色、布局和字体等。jQuery 是一个广泛使用的JavaScript库,它简化了DOM操作、事件处理和动画效果。通过使用jQuery,我们可以轻松地实现动态切换不同的...
什么是CSS? 中文翻译为样式表! 它的作用简单的说:就是可以使...各种将样式表加入到HTML文本中的方法。 依赖样式表 怎样会是滥用样式表和使你的网页难以处理。 CSS 参考 连接到介绍CSS的规范和其它方面的文章。
《CSS样式表使用大全》是一本全面探讨CSS(Cascading Style Sheets)的参考资料,它深入浅出地讲解了如何运用CSS来控制网页的呈现效果。CSS作为一种样式表语言,被广泛用于定义HTML或XML(包括如SVG、MathML等各种...
1. **内联样式**:直接在HTML标签中使用`style`属性定义样式。 ```html ;">这是一段红色的文字。 ``` 2. **内部样式表**:在HTML文件的`<head>`部分使用`<style>`标签定义样式。 ```html p { color: ...
1. 外部样式表是在.css 文件中定义的样式表,这种样式表可以作用于多个 HTML 文档。 2. 内部样式表是在 HTML 文档的标签内部定义的样式表,这种样式表只能作用于当前 HTML 文档。 3. 内联样式是在 HTML 元素内部定义...
**CSS(层叠样式表)**是网页设计中不可或缺的一部分,它用于定义页面的布局、颜色、字体等视觉效果。CSS3是当前广泛使用的版本,但了解CSS2.0的基础对于学习进阶知识至关重要。本教程《CSS 样式表中文手册》是一个...
**CSS(层叠样式表)**是网页设计中不可或缺的一部分,它用于定义网页内容的外观、布局和结构。本资源包含一系列中文手册,帮助开发者深入理解CSS的核心概念和技巧。 1. **Cascading Style Sheet 样式表中文手册**...
CSS 指层叠样式表 (Cascading ...样式通常存储在样式表中 把样式添加到 HTML 4.0 中,是为了解决内容与表现分离的问题 外部样式表可以极大提高工作效率 外部样式表通常存储在 CSS 文件中 多个样式定义可层叠为一
CSS是一种用于描述HTML或XML(包括如SVG、MathML等各种XML方言)文档样式的样式表语言。在网页设计中,它对于实现页面布局、颜色设定、字体选择、动画效果等方面起着至关重要的作用。 首先,我们来了解CSS的基础...
此外,CSS3还支持样式层叠,这意味着可以从多个样式表中合并样式,以实现优先级控制。 **CSS3的种类** 1. **内联样式表**:将样式直接写在HTML元素内部,使用`style`属性,如`;">`。这种方式针对性强,但不推荐大量...
样式表滤镜是一种在网页设计中用于增强和改变HTML或XML元素视觉效果的技术。这个“样式表滤镜中文手册1”很可能提供了关于如何使用这些滤镜的详细指导,特别是对于中文用户来说,它是一个非常宝贵的资源。下面我们将...
样式表中文手册是一份详尽的参考资料,涵盖了CSS(层叠样式表)、HTML(超文本标记语言)和JavaScript,这些都是网页设计中不可或缺的核心技术。这份手册面向初学者和经验丰富的开发者,提供了关于如何构建和美化...